android adb shell常用脚本分析课件

ADB概要 Android 调试系统是一个面对客户服务系统,包括三个组成部分: 电脑上运行的客户端。 在你用于开发的机器上作为后台进程运行的服务器。该服务器负责管理客户端与运行模拟器或设备上的adb守护程序(daemon)之间的通信。 一个以后台进程的形式运行于模拟器或设备上的守护程序(daemon)。 又瑚帅蔑泊饺茎甜牺砷急嚼峨等凸惟已每窄洒窘体围绞自堤慢抒锅析咋挫android adb shell常用脚本分析课件android adb shell常用脚本分析课件 ADB命令主要用途 1.运行Android设备的shell(命令行) 2.管理模拟器或Android设备的端口映射 3.安装/卸载APK程序 4.计算机和Android设备之间上传/下载文件 练起破攒裤馈纶签箩怜醇闰译场句谆扶谎梦淤恃抽七冠距路生睡肉卒荐哼android adb shell常用脚本分析课件android adb shell常用脚本分析课件 启动和关闭ADB服务 1. adb kill-server 关闭ADB服务 2. adb start-server 启动ADB服务 态姓溅躯酗秘格疾莆梳虹史腑屿矛昏喝彩裔换诚岭陋砧宽割棺利抡匠峨冕android adb shell常用脚本分析课件android adb shell常用脚本分析课件 查看当前连接的设备 adb devices 查看当前连接的设备, 连接到计算机的android设备或者模拟器将会列表显示 输出信息格式为: [serialNumber] [state] $ adb devicesList of devices attached emulator-5554 ?offlineemulator-5556 ?deviceemulator-5558 ?device 佩疥旭简访乳俭犀翻类酝泥癌准鲸醇扮烘委钟美润踪手系挨快桅高武摇默android adb shell常用脚本分析课件android adb shell常用脚本分析课件 直接选定设备来执行命令 当有多个设备连接时,可以用下面的命令来直接选择执行命令的设备 adb [-d|-e|-s ] d:真机(多个设备中只有一个真机时适用) e:模拟器(多个设备中只有一个模拟器时适用) s:序列号 adb -d install helloWorld.apk adb -s emulator-5556 install helloWorld.apk 壕握嗓荆厄分臆伺寥怒波缘撞农扛饰行蛇营甄引友沙缸帜皇媚脖烙巧暮肾android adb shell常用脚本分析课件android adb shell常用脚本分析课件 安装和卸载APK程序 adb install 将指定的apk文件安装到设备上 adb uninstall 卸载设备上的指定程序 adb uninstall -k 卸载程序但是保留其配置和缓存文件 丰温埃睦玛哗放顷柞储侄笆了豪难关禁靳琉蛆淫肘雏注朱琳第整司栽伪宣android adb shell常用脚本分析课件android adb shell常用脚本分析课件 上传和下载文件 1. adb push 把pc上的文件或文件夹上传到设备 如:adb push foo.txt /sdcard/foo.txt 2. adb pull 把设备上的文件或文件夹下载到pc 如:adb pull system/app D:\apps 赔头厕疆静叮航轿酶裤侧铃懊涵栅垛础镀规纸陆耕瞒四灼惨汐域骸羔砍缚android adb shell常用脚本分析课件android adb shell常用脚本分析课件 Logcat adb logcat 在命令行中显示调试信息 adb logcat > 文件名 将logcat信息保存在文件中 疤愿跌烘花硅峦华鼠堆州浴醇档暮院大筑笆攻犊广迎筷瞳把册久契雕悉涪android adb shell常用脚本分析课件android adb shell常用脚本分析课件 过滤日志输出 过滤器表达式的格式是tag:priority adb logcat? ActivityManager:I *:S 标记是一个简短的字符串,用于标识原始消息的来源?(例如"View"?来源于显示系统) 优先级是下面的字符,顺序是从低到高: V?—?明细?(最低优先级) D?—?调试 I?—?信息 W?—?警告 E?—?错误 F?—?严重错误 S?—?无记载?(最

android adb 分析,android adb shell常用脚本分析课件.ppt相关推荐

  1. 第一章 Hadoop启动Shell启动脚本分析--基于hadoop-0.20.2-cdh3u1

    我的新浪微博:http://weibo.com/freshairbrucewoo. 欢迎大家相互交流,共同提高技术. 第一章 Hadoop启动Shell启动脚本分析 第一节 start-all.sh脚 ...

  2. linux shell -常用脚本

    题记:来源与网络和自己工作中总结.有些脚本片段,函数经常使用. 1.判断登录用户 1.1脚本 [devtac@test_1 shell]$ vi check_user.sh#! /bin/shecho ...

  3. Shell常用脚本:Gitblit迁移以及备份

    backupGitblitToOtherService.sh #/bin/bash # 注意1:使用此脚本前必须在本机运行 [ssh-keygen]生成公私密钥文件,然后用[ssh-copy-id - ...

  4. python数据包分析_用python编写脚本分析网络数据包

    业务范围:QQ122353503---淘宝搜索店铺:小七软件园 1:MATLAB优化,数值计算,GUI界面设计/Simulink模拟仿真,模式识别等 2:电子电力系统仿真,通信,自动化,电气,FPGA ...

  5. 常用的分析管理工具方法【整理】

    常用的分析管理工具方法 常用的分析管理工具方法 二八原则 SWOT分析法 鱼骨图分析法 5M因素分析法 5M1E分析法 头脑风暴法 名义群体法 德尔菲法 电子会议分析法 几种决策方法比较 PDCA循环 ...

  6. android adb shell常用命令(四)

    一.简介 adb命令是adb这个程序自带的一些命令,而adb shell则是调用的Android系统中的命令,这些andorid特有的命令都放在来Android设备的system/bin目录下. 二. ...

  7. android adb shell 常用命令

    adbshell.com/ adb常用命令 1.模拟点击 adb shell input tap 100 100 复制代码 2.滑动 adb shell input swipe x1 y1 x2 y2 ...

  8. 【Android 逆向】Android 逆向通用工具开发 ( adb forward 网络端口重定向命令 | PC 端逆向程序主函数分析 )

    文章目录 前言 一.adb forward 网络端口重定向命令 二.PC 端逆向程序主函数分析 前言 本篇博客重点分析 PC 端 hacktool 模块 ; 一.adb forward 网络端口重定向 ...

  9. android adb 环境,Android安卓环境搭建及ADB常用命令

    .md ## 1.下载sdk 下载链接:http://tools.android-studio.org/index.php/sdk ## 2.安装sdk 安装完成,安装目录见下图 安装 ## 3.环境 ...

最新文章

  1. 亚洲最大的元宇宙平台,体验在豪宅里开party
  2. 两款旋转编码器测量LDP3806,BH60
  3. 16位汇编相关寄存器
  4. 第二、三章:信息系统项目管理基础与立项管理-章节真题
  5. C#基础第七天-作业-利用面向对象的思想去实现名片-动态添加
  6. python和台达plc通讯_台达PLC通信协议ModbusASCII(DVP)
  7. nmp 全局目录和缓存目录的配置
  8. 大学计算机用的笔记本,推荐一款大学生用笔记本电脑
  9. P2转P3'dict' object has no attribute 'has_key'
  10. C#学习笔记之-----倒序输出字符串
  11. kettle连接数据mysql查_Kettle连接MySQL报错的解决方法
  12. 用java完成一个模块_Java 9 揭秘(3. 创建你的第一个模块)
  13. RobotFramework:App九宫格滑动解锁
  14. 100---Python绘制圆锥体
  15. 把照片改成指定像素基于PS(证件照修改为制定像素大小)
  16. java kvm_KVM环境搭建
  17. O2OA产品核心能力介绍:门户管理
  18. hbase 使用lzo_装配HBase LZO
  19. 云直播SDK核心功能对比|腾讯云、阿里云、声网、即构等SDK厂商对比
  20. cache 是什么意思 它包括的L1,L2,L3分别是什么东西

热门文章

  1. BPM业务流程管理的前世今生
  2. Laravel的ORM模型的find(),findOrFail(),first(),firstOrFail(),get(),list(),toArray()之间的区别是什么?
  3. 进入网络安全学习的感想
  4. 从父组件中获取子组件的值
  5. 如何学习手绘插画?这五点很重要!
  6. 43款设计师必备英文设计字体【书法类字体】
  7. 一个HashMap跟面试官扯了半个小时
  8. ol3加载arcserver rest服务
  9. 火柴人小程序linux,推荐这3款射击类的火柴人小程序,一起冲冲冲吧!
  10. WooCommerce——产品过滤器WooCommerce Products Filter